☐ Step 7 — Planner regression rollback key. Before sealing the ceremony envelope, verify that the rollback bundle for the Corvel query planner (the v9 regression fix) is signed with the ceremony key and stored in the cold vault. Record two witness initials in the ledger. Future maintainers: to retrieve the bundle, unseal the cold vault using the passphrase below.

recovery phrase for fahop-hafog: oliael-caswyn-jorax

## Artifact Signing — Inventory Reconciliation Job

The nightly reconciliation job for Stockline now signs its output manifests before upload. Unsigned manifests are rejected by the Ledgerbox ingest as of build 412. Two mismatches last week traced to a stale key on the runner pool; rotated Tuesday. Action for sync: confirm all runners pull the current key at job start. The active signing key for the reconciliation pipeline is as follows.

signing key of yafop-taguf = bky3_Kre

## Onboarding: Flaky Integration Tests — Tollbridge Payments

For the weekly sync: the Tollbridge payments service has ~6 flaky integration tests, all in the settlement suite. Root cause is a shared sandbox ledger that isn't reset between runs. Workaround: retag with `@serial` until the fixture rewrite lands. Don't mute them — they've caught two real race conditions. New folks: the sandbox vault needs unlocking on first run, using the recovery passphrase provided below.

vault phrase of fawip-kawef = istix-frador

**Ticket VLT-providing: Vault locked, EXIF scrubber blocked**

New contractor task. The Pictoria EXIF scrubbing job can't read its signing key — vault sealed itself after last night's restart. Don't re-run the pipeline until unsealed; raw images with GPS tags will leak into the CDN otherwise. Unseal via the ops box in the Fennel cluster. The recovery passphrase you need is directly below this line.

strongbox words: druvan-lamys-eliius-jorax-istox-soreth-ulays-gilix-ralix-oliiel-norwyn-casvan-praius